Verilog Digital Computer Design: Algorithms to Hardware Shorten time to market with Verilog HDL Real-world Verilog design, start-to-finish The most productive way to design complex digital and computer systems is to understand them as algorithms and code them in implicit style Verilog, using Verilog's non-blocking assignment features. In this book, award-winning Verilog expert Mark Gord on Arnold shows how, introducing a top-down approach that leverages the ASM charts most digital designers are already familiar with. Throughout, you'll learn practical techniques that enable earlier debugging, automatic conversion of source code into hardware, and shorter time to market. Understand the fundamental goals, structure and behavior of Verilog. Discover how to use ASMs as the "master plan" for digital design. Walk through the three stages of Verilog design: behavioral, mixed and structural. Learn Verilog simulation techniques for Mealy machines and bottom-testing loops. Use Verilog gate level techniques to model propagation delay. Leverage special-purpose design techniques to build general-purpose processors. Arnold demonstrates a powerful new approach that automatically synthesizes a one-hot design directly from implicit style Verilog. He also introduces the elegant ARM instruction set as a way of exploring RISC design with implicit Verilog and ASMs. From start to finish, Verilog Digital Computer Design: Algorithms to Hardware is more than a great guide to Verilog: it's a primer on the enduring concepts of computer design that will apply no matter which tools you choose.

A comprehensive introduction to reliability and availability modeling, analysis, and design at the system, hardware, and software levels Reliability of Computer Systems and Networks presents the fundamentals of reliability and availability analysis for various computer hardware, software, and networked systems. Reliability and availability as major objectives in system design are the focus. Various redundancy and fault-tolerant techniques, as well as error-correcting coding techniques are treated. The author proposes a high-level design approach based on apportioning the reliability and availability goals to subsystems and provides various techniques for achieving these subsystem goals. The next step is an efficient, exact optimization approach based on upper and lower bounds to minimize the number of feasible candidates. The most readily applied methods for analysis are utilized and design techniques are derived from basic principles. Analytical simplifications and approximations are developed to validate the results of computer models used for large-scale complex problems. Coverage includes: Coding and decoding schemes for error detection and correction including chip reliabilityComparison of the reliability and availability of parallel, standby, and majority voting architecturesFormulation, solution, and interpretation of Markov models for repairable systemsIntroduction and comparison of various RAID memory systemsThe architecture and fault-tolerant principles of TANDEM and STRATUS non-stop computer systemsPractical and tutorial examples and numerous practice problemsAppendices which cover the necessary background material on probability, reliability, andarchitecture Reliability of Computer Systems and Networks offers in-depth and up-to-date coverage of reliability and availability for students with a focus on important applications areas, computer systems, and networks.



Computer hardware - Computer hardware is the physical parts of a computer, as distinguished from the computer software or computer programs and data that operate within the hardware. The hardware of a computer is infrequently changed, in comparison with software and data which are "soft" in the sense that they are readily created, modified or erased on the computer.

White box (computer hardware) - In computer hardware, a white box is a personal computer assembled from off-the-shelf parts which can be purchased separately at retail. With standardization of form factors and connectors, a whole range of cases, motherboards, CPUs, hard disk drives, RAM and other parts can be obtained individually at many computer shops and assembled at home with a minimum of tools and technical skill.

History of computer hardware in communist countries - The history of computing hardware in former communist countries is somewhat different from that of Western countries. Since Communist party propaganda maintained that western constructions were next to useless, and the West had strict export restrictions on this technology, everything had to be constructed from scratch or tacitly studied and reproduced.

Hardware design - Hardware Design, or Computer Hardware Design, is integral to how a computer operates. It is often seen as a very general term of how the computer's physical components are set out or used.

Computer Hardware System - Computer Hardware System Computer system - A computer system consists of a set of hardware and software which processes data in a meaningful way. The personal computer or PC exemplifies a relatively simple computer system. Nintendo Entertainment System hardware clone - Owing to the popularity and longevity of the Nintendo Entertainment System (NES; known in Asia as the Family Computer, or Famicom), the system would become one of the world's most cloned video game consoles. Such clones are colloquially called Famiclones (a ...
